#210505 - RGB(33, 5, 5) - Wood Bark Color FAQ

What is the color code for Wood Bark?

Hex color code for Wood Bark color is #210505. RGB color code for wood bark color is rgb(33, 5, 5).

What is the RGB value of #210505?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#210505 is rgb(33, 5, 5).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'33' indicates the intensity of the red component, '5' represents the green component's intensity, and '5'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#210505.

What does RGB 33,5,5 mean?

The RGB color 33, 5, 5 represents a dull and muted shade of Red. The websafe version of this color is hex 330000.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Wood Bark.
